Background
Mosses are small, non-vascular plants belonging to the division Bryophyta. They lack true roots, stems, and leaves, instead possessing simple structures that perform similar functions. The Grimmiaceae family, which includes Grimmia pseudoanodon Deguchi, is known for its resilience and ability to grow on rocks and in harsh environments.
Morphology and Identification
Grimmia pseudoanodon Deguchi is a small, cushion-forming moss that typically grows in dense tufts or mats. Its leaves are lanceolate (lance-shaped) and often have hyaline hair-points at the tips, giving the moss a distinctive appearance. The leaf margins are usually recurved, and the costa (midrib) is strong and extends to the apex. Capsules are ovoid and borne on short setae (stalks).
Global Distribution and Habitat
Grimmia pseudoanodon Deguchi has a wide distribution, found on various continents, including Europe, Asia, North America, and South America. This moss is known for its ability to grow on rocks, boulders, and cliffs, often in exposed and dry habitats. It can also be found in
montane and alpine regions, demonstrating its adaptability to different environmental conditions.
Ecological Roles and Adaptations
Despite its small size, Grimmia pseudoanodon Deguchi plays crucial roles in its ecosystems:
Soil stabilization: The dense growth habit of this moss helps to stabilize soil and prevent erosion on rocky surfaces.
Water retention: Like other mosses, Grimmia pseudoanodon Deguchi can absorb and retain water, contributing to local humidity and providing moisture for other organisms.
Habitat provision: This moss creates microhabitats for small invertebrates and microorganisms, supporting biodiversity in its ecosystems.
Grimmia pseudoanodon Deguchi has several adaptations that enable it to thrive in challenging environments:
Desiccation tolerance: This moss can survive periods of drought by entering a dormant state and quickly reviving when moisture becomes available.
UV protection: The hyaline hair-points on the leaves help to reflect excess light and protect the moss from UV damage in exposed habitats.
Nutrient acquisition: Grimmia pseudoanodon Deguchi can efficiently absorb nutrients from rainwater and dust, allowing it to grow on nutrient-poor substrates.
